Free Visa sponsorship Jobs in Canada

Visa Sponsorship Business Analyst Jobs in Canada – Apply Now

We are now looking for a professional and driven Business Analyst to join our team. As a Business Analyst at the City of New Westminster, you will be in charge of assessing business processes, identifying areas for improvement, and implementing solutions to increase efficiency and effectiveness.

Details About Visa Sponsorship Business Analyst Jobs in Canada:

  • Title: Visa Sponsorship Business Analyst Jobs in Canada
  • Company: City of New Westminster
  • Job Position: Business Analyst
  • Job Types: Full Time // Part Time
  • Education: Bachelor // Diploma // Secondary which is as prescribed below
  • Gender: Male / Female
  • Minimum Experience: Min 1 – 3 Years of experience
  • Salary: $44.78 hourly
  • Location: New Westminster, BC, Canada

Company Description:

New Westminster is a thriving and developing city in Metro Vancouver. As a municipal administration, we are committed to providing high-quality services and infrastructure to our residents. We prioritize innovation, sustainability, and diversity. We are an equal opportunity employer that accepts applicants from all backgrounds.

Responsibilities of Visa Sponsorship Business Analyst Jobs in Canada:

  • Analyze company processes and discover opportunities to improve.
  • Gather and document the business requirements.
  • Create and implement solutions that maximize efficiency and effectiveness.
  • Collaborate with cross-functional teams to ensure the success of initiatives.
  • Provide end-user training and support.
  • Monitor and assess the performance of the implemented solutions.
  • Perform additional duties given by the supervisor.

Check Also: Visa Sponsorship Web Developer Jobs in Canada – Apply Now

Qualifications for Visa Sponsorship Business Analyst Jobs in Canada:

  • Bachelor’s degree in business administration, information technology, or a similar discipline.
  • Previous experience as a Business Analyst or in a similar job
  • Excellent analytical, problem-solving, and project management skills.
  • Proficiency with Microsoft Office Suite
  • Ability to collaborate well with others and give outstanding customer service
  • Attention to detail and good accuracy

Visa Sponsorship:

We recognize the difficulties that international applicants encounter and are happy to provide visa sponsorship to suitable individuals. We will help with the immigration process and offer support throughout the visa application process.

Benefits of Visa Sponsorship Business Analyst Jobs in Canada:

  • Access to specific Skills: Visa sponsorship enables Canadian organizations to tap into a larger pool of competent Business Analysts with specific skills and experience that may be in limited supply domestically. This ensures that businesses may select the best candidate for their unique needs, even if those abilities are not widely available locally.
  • Global Perspective: Hiring international business analysts provides Canadian organizations with a global perspective. These individuals may have worked in a variety of business situations, which can provide new perspectives and unique methods to issue solving and decision-making processes.
  • Cultural Diversity: Visa sponsorship encourages cultural diversity in the company, which can boost innovation, collaboration, and productivity. Business analysts from various cultural backgrounds contribute fresh perspectives and ideas, strengthening the company’s culture and developing a more inclusive workplace.
  • Language Proficiency: Multinational Business Analysts may be fluent in numerous languages, which is advantageous for businesses working in multicultural or multinational markets. These language abilities can help you communicate with clients, stakeholders, and team members, resulting in more efficient project execution and client satisfaction.
  • Expertise Transfer: Visa-sponsored Business Analysts frequently bring useful expertise and best practices from their home countries or past job experiences. This information transfer can help the entire organization by bringing new processes, tools, and approaches to business analysis and project management.
  • Competitive Advantage: Visa sponsorship provides access to a diversified pool of skilled Business Analysts, giving Canadian companies a competitive advantage in the global marketplace. Companies that leverage the experience of international personnel can boost their agility, creativity, and adaptability to changing business situations.
  • Talent Retention: Visa sponsorship displays a willingness to engage in talent and professional development, which can improve employee satisfaction and retention. Business Analysts who receive visa sponsorship may feel respected and supported by their employer, resulting in increased engagement and loyalty to the organization.
  • Industry Expertise: International Business Analysts can provide valuable industry-specific knowledge and insights to Canadian businesses wishing to grow into new markets or sectors. Their understanding of global business trends, legislation, and client preferences can help businesses make sound strategic decisions and promote success.

The City of New Westminster is committed to fostering a diverse and inclusive workplace. We welcome applications from candidates with diverse backgrounds and experiences. Apply today to join our team and begin your adventure with the City of New Westminster!

For More Info:

Email Your CV, and We’ll Find the Best Pathway For you:

  1. Is business analyst in demand in Canada?

    Business analysts are essential for any firm nowadays. With a rapidly expanding economy and a large number of organizations in Canada, the demand for business analysts has increased significantly. Canada is experiencing a skill shortage, which has resulted in high demand and salaries for most occupations.

  2. What is the work of a business analyst?

    Business analysts analyze data to provide business insights and make suggestions to corporations and other organizations. Business analysts may identify problems in almost any aspect of a business, including IT processes, organizational structures, and staff development.

  3. What qualifications do I need to be a business analyst?

    Most entry-level business analyst jobs require a bachelor’s degree. Employers typically demand candidates for senior business analyst positions to have a master’s of business administration (MBA) degree or additional certifications.


Allow me to introduce myself, my name is Asim, and I am a member of the administrative team. I hold an MSC in Generalist studies and have also completed a BS in Education. Currently, I reside in the United Kingdom where I dedicate my expertise to assisting individuals in their career development. Whether it's guiding newcomers in their career paths or helping them refine their existing skills, I strive to provide valuable support. Additionally, I offer assistance in finding easy job opportunities and scholarships to further aid individuals in their pursuit of success.

Related Articles

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button